### Wiki Access — Reviewer Role

Grimsby Wiki uses three roles: reader, reviewer, steward. As a code reviewer you get the reviewer role, which allows inline comments and draft approvals, nothing else. Role grants expire after 90 days; renewal is self-serve. If your session is revoked mid-review, re-authenticate at the console and supply the recovery passphrase shown below.

recovery phrase for fajeg-kawep: druix-gorius-briax-ulaeth-fraox-lammir-pelox-jormir-pelwyn-julir

## Support

New to ShrinkRay? It's our CLI for batch image resizing — run `shrinkray --help` and you're most of the way there. Common gotcha: huge TIFFs need the `--stream` flag or memory blows up. Check the FAQ in `docs/` first, but if you're genuinely stuck, drop a note to the maintainers here.

escalation mailbox, kafop-tageg: eliath@paliqlabs.internal

## Data Stores

Glimmerkit's snapshot testing harness for UI components persists rendered snapshots and diff metadata in a single Postgres instance. Plugin authors writing custom matchers read from the `snapshots` and `baselines` tables; writes go through the harness API only. The schema is versioned per release. For local plugin development, point your harness at the shared sandbox database using the connection string below.

warehouse DSN: mssql://aldiel_svc:1hgBhXwSI6cP6V@db-f60b.qorvelworks.example:5432/briius